Crusted Liver and Onions
Milk-soaked beef liver coated in seasoned flour and pan-fried with lightly sweetened onions.
Ingredients
- 1 lb sliced beef liver
- 2 tablespoons butter
- 1 cup milk or as needed
- 1 large onion sliced into rings
- 1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1 teaspoon white sugar
- 1 cup all-purpose flour or as needed
- salt and pepper to taste
Instructions
- Rinse liver, place in a bowl and cover with milk. Soak 1-2 hours to reduce bitterness.
- Cut onion into rings. Melt butter in a large skillet, stir in sugar, and sauté onion rings until soft. Remove onions.
- Mix flour with garlic powder, salt and pepper on a plate.
- Drain liver and cut into slices about 1/4 inch thick. Coat slices with the flour mixture.
- Cook coated liver in the buttered skillet over medium-high heat until nicely browned, about 2 minutes per side.
- Return onions to the skillet and cook a little longer to taste.
